Usefulness of Polarization-sensitive Optical Coherence Tomography-derived Attenuation-coefficient Images to Visualize the Internal Structure of the Filtering Bleb.

Abstract

PURPOSE/AIM OF THE STUDY: Polarization-sensitive anterior-segmental optical coherence tomography (PS-OCT) is useful to evaluate the filtering blebs after trabeculectomy. However, the attenuation phenomenon of OCT signal disturbs the visibility of intra-bleb's structure and distribution of birefringence; a specific parameter of PS-OCT. This study aimed to evaluate the effectiveness of the attenuation-coefficient image of the filtering blebs.

MATERIALS AND METHODS

This study included 25 eyes 6 months after TLE. The attenuation-coefficient image of blebs was calculated from OCT intensity signal information. The contrast level of the image (reflectivity of bleb's surface wall/reflectivity of scleral flap) in both attenuation-coefficient image and intensity image and the height of the bleb's wall were calculated. The improvement extent of contrast was defined as the ratio of contrast (attenuation-coefficient image's contrast/intensity image's contrast). We compared the contrast of attenuation-coefficient image and intensity image and investigated the relationship between improvement extent of contrast and height of bleb's wall.

RESULTS

The contrast of the attenuation-coefficient image (317.7 ± 255.4%) was significantly higher than that of the intensity image (39.1 ± 24.5%) ( < .01) and the improvement extent of contrast was 9.5 ± 4.6 times. Furthermore, there was a positive correlation between the improvement extent of contrast and the height of the bleb's wall (r = 0.44, = .03).

CONCLUSIONS

The contrast of the image at depth of filtering blebs was improved by attenuation-coefficient image. It is suggested that the attenuation-coefficient image may improve the visibility of the structure and distribution of birefringence in the blebs compared to the intensity image.

摘要

目的/研究目的:偏振敏感眼前节光学相干断层扫描(PS-OCT)可用于评估小梁切除术后滤过泡。然而,OCT 信号的衰减现象会干扰 intra-bleb 结构和双折射分布的可见度;这是 PS-OCT 的一个特定参数。本研究旨在评估滤过泡衰减系数图像的有效性。

材料和方法

本研究纳入了 25 只眼,均在小梁切除术后 6 个月。滤过泡的衰减系数图像是从 OCT 强度信号信息中计算得出的。计算了衰减系数图像和强度图像中 bleb 表面壁的对比度水平(bleb 表面壁的反射率/巩膜瓣的反射率)以及 bleb 壁的高度。对比度的改善程度定义为对比度(衰减系数图像的对比度/强度图像的对比度)的比值。我们比较了衰减系数图像和强度图像的对比度,并研究了对比度改善程度与 bleb 壁高度之间的关系。

结果

衰减系数图像的对比度(317.7±255.4%)明显高于强度图像(39.1±24.5%)(<0.01),对比度改善程度为 9.5±4.6 倍。此外,对比度改善程度与 bleb 壁高度之间存在正相关关系(r=0.44,=0.03)。

结论

通过衰减系数图像提高了滤过泡深度处图像的对比度。与强度图像相比,衰减系数图像可能会提高 bleb 中的结构和双折射分布的可见度。
